The Advantages of Gelatin for Weight Loss Gelatin is a simple, inexpensive ingredient derived from collagen, commonly used in desserts, soups, and supplements. While it’s not a magic weight-loss solution, gelatin can support weight-management efforts in several practical ways when used as part of a balanced diet and healthy lifestyle.

1. High Protein, Low Calories Gelatin is almost pure protein and contains very few calories per serving. Protein is known to increase satiety (the feeling of fullness), which can help reduce overall calorie intake. Swapping higher-calorie snacks for gelatin-based options may make it easier to stay within a calorie target. 2. Promotes Satiety and Appetite Control Protein slows digestion compared to carbohydrates. Gelatin’s amino acids—particularly glycine—may help prolong fullness after meals, reducing the urge to snack between meals. This can be especially helpful for people who struggle with hunger during calorie restriction. 3. Supports Lean Muscle Maintenance During weight loss, preserving lean muscle is important for maintaining metabolism. Gelatin contributes amino acids that support connective tissues and, when combined with other complete protein sources and resistance exercise, can help protect muscle mass while losing fat. 4. May Improve Gut Health Gelatin contains amino acids that help support the gut lining. A healthier digestive system can improve nutrient absorption and reduce bloating, which may indirectly support weight-loss consistency and comfort, even if it doesn’t directly burn fat. 5. Versatile and Easy to Use Gelatin can be incorporated into many low-calorie foods: Sugar-free gelatin desserts Added to soups or broths Mixed into smoothies (unflavored gelatin) Used to thicken sauces without adding fats or starches This versatility makes it easier to replace higher-calorie ingredients without sacrificing texture or satisfaction. 6. Supports Joint and Skin Health During Weight Loss Weight loss—especially rapid loss—can sometimes affect joint comfort and skin elasticity. Because gelatin is derived from collagen, it may support joints, tendons, and skin, helping the body adapt more comfortably as weight changes. How to Use Gelatin for Weight Loss Choose unflavored gelatin to avoid added sugars. Pair it with other protein sources (eggs, dairy, legumes, lean meats) since gelatin is not a complete protein on its own. Use it as a snack or dessert replacement, not as a meal substitute. Stay hydrated, as gelatin absorbs water during digestion. Important Considerations Gelatin lacks certain essential amino acids, so it should not be your primary protein source. Weight loss depends on overall calorie balance, food quality, and physical activity—not one ingredient alone. People with specific dietary restrictions or medical conditions should consult a healthcare professional before making significant changes. Conclusion Gelatin can be a helpful addition to a weight-loss plan due to its high protein content, low calorie count, and ability to promote fullness. While it won’t cause weight loss on its own, using gelatin strategically can support appetite control, dietary adherence, and overall comfort during the weight-loss process.
